Marines and sailors with the 11th Marine Expeditionary Unit's maritime raid force prepare to board a vessel miles from southern California's San Clemente Island during counter-piracy and counter-terrorism training Aug. 14. The unit embarked the amphibious assault ship Makin Island and the amphibious transport dock New Orleans in San Diego and sailed Aug. 10 to begin its first seagoing exercise since becoming a complete Marine air-ground task force in May.
